As we head into March, our team begins by inspecting your Springfield yard for early signs of breeding grounds caused by seasonal spring moisture.
We then move to the treatment phase, where our local pest experts apply targeted barrier sprays to shrubbery and shaded areas where these biting pests rest.
For example, we finish with prevention by advising you on how to eliminate standing water sources to ensure effective long-term mosquito management.

For most homes in the Springfield area, our seasonal mosquito control services typically range from $55 to $95 per treatment.
The final cost depends on factors like the size of your property and the density of foliage that requires treatment.
We offer programs with recurring services throughout the mosquito season to provide consistent protection for your family.

While we do not offer refunds, we are committed to reducing the mosquito population in your yard.
If you see a high level of mosquito activity between our scheduled visits, we will come back to perform a re-service.
Results can be affected by factors outside of our control, for example, significant rainfall after a treatment or standing water on a neighboring property.

Our program provides recurring barrier treatments every 25-30 days to help reduce mosquito populations in your yard.

Our mosquito barrier treatments are considered pet-friendly once the product has completely dried.
For example, we require that all people and pets remain out of the treated area during the service and for typically 3 to 4 hours until the yard is dry.
This protocol allows us to effectively target mosquito resting areas while prioritizing the well-being of your household.
